機(jī)械社區(qū)

 找回密碼
 注冊(cè)會(huì)員

QQ登錄

只需一步,快速開(kāi)始

搜索
查看: 3696|回復(fù): 9
打印 上一主題 下一主題

數(shù)控加工程序有點(diǎn)問(wèn)題---[求助]

[復(fù)制鏈接]
跳轉(zhuǎn)到指定樓層
1#
發(fā)表于 2007-3-1 19:25:57 | 只看該作者 回帖獎(jiǎng)勵(lì) |倒序?yàn)g覽 |閱讀模式

N104G92X0Y0Z60S600M3
N106G90G01G42X156.368Y-52.668D10F300
N110G1Z0F100
N114G2X55.591Y-155.353R165.F763.6
N116X16.366Y-138.793R30.
N118X16.284Y-138.591R10.
N120G3X0.Y-127.5R17.5
N122G2X0.Y127.5R127.5
N124X127.5Y0.R127.5
N126G3X138.616Y-16.294R17.5
N128G2X138.859Y-16.393R10.
N130X156.537Y-52.114R30.
N132X156.368Y-52.668R10.
N134G1Z60.F15.
N142G0G40X0.Y0.
N144M02

+ X0 j6 ^% `6 B& C

我自己做了一個(gè)仿真軟件在測(cè)試上面代碼時(shí)老有錯(cuò)誤,麻煩那位給測(cè)試一下。還有如果有問(wèn)題是什么問(wèn)題給說(shuō)明一下.在程序中D10表示刀具半徑10mm。

回復(fù)

使用道具 舉報(bào)

2#
 樓主| 發(fā)表于 2007-3-3 16:11:19 | 只看該作者

Re: 數(shù)控加工程序有點(diǎn)問(wèn)題---[求助]

下面是加工軌跡

本帖子中包含更多資源

您需要 登錄 才可以下載或查看,沒(méi)有帳號(hào)?注冊(cè)會(huì)員

x
3#
發(fā)表于 2007-3-3 20:38:44 | 只看該作者

Re: 數(shù)控加工程序有點(diǎn)問(wèn)題---[求助]

G41加到你的G1前面.
4#
 樓主| 發(fā)表于 2007-3-4 21:50:41 | 只看該作者

Re: 數(shù)控加工程序有點(diǎn)問(wèn)題---[求助]

前后不影響的 只是在圓弧補(bǔ)償后軌跡錯(cuò)誤 可能是圓弧太小在半徑補(bǔ)償?shù)臅r(shí)候發(fā)生過(guò)切所至,現(xiàn)在我只是懷疑還沒(méi)有找到問(wèn)題所在。我想那位有數(shù)控加工模擬軟件給仿真一下看看軌跡是什么樣,我好有個(gè)對(duì)比。
5#
發(fā)表于 2007-3-23 11:23:26 | 只看該作者

Re: 數(shù)控加工程序有點(diǎn)問(wèn)題---[求助]

刀具補(bǔ)償后指令不能直接跟z向指令,G41后兩條指令指明刀具補(bǔ)償方向,如果跟了Z向指令后系統(tǒng)無(wú)法判定刀具補(bǔ)償方向,這個(gè)指令可能在模擬系統(tǒng)里面可用,但是無(wú)法應(yīng)用到實(shí)際使用中
6#
發(fā)表于 2007-3-25 10:02:32 | 只看該作者

Re: 數(shù)控加工程序有點(diǎn)問(wèn)題---[求助]

應(yīng)該是個(gè)型腔的程序,檢查一下D10是否和真實(shí)刀具一致,就是調(diào)用的刀具.再不行,就要看看刀補(bǔ)是如何調(diào)用的.
7#
發(fā)表于 2007-3-27 18:36:58 | 只看該作者

Re: 數(shù)控加工程序有點(diǎn)問(wèn)題---[求助]

我 是 干車(chē)床的    , 是 不  是 走刀補(bǔ)的 時(shí)候X Y 都 先讓出 一 點(diǎn)   大于 10MM呀 。。
8#
發(fā)表于 2007-3-27 21:57:51 | 只看該作者

Re: 數(shù)控加工程序有點(diǎn)問(wèn)題---[求助]

我說(shuō)一句- J% q3 A! m* }  j) k% o4 u$ ~
我是做數(shù)控銑的
. p1 X0 z, T. b" }0 P3 @按我機(jī)床的代碼
6 c+ G9 [! E6 O% I7 g; T9 V5 kD10在那地方是不可用的, d$ x6 S, o/ L& D. p
D是刀具補(bǔ)償寄存的地方   要與G41/G42在同時(shí)同一單節(jié)里用才行+ ^3 P3 m: ?$ D2 ^8 Q
看下第二節(jié)換成兩節(jié)變成這樣行不行
3 l& y  R: [2 ~7 ^2 NG42D10; _) ]! {7 ~% w( u
N106G90G01X156.368Y-52.668F300
9#
發(fā)表于 2007-3-27 22:49:02 | 只看該作者

Re: 數(shù)控加工程序有點(diǎn)問(wèn)題---[求助]

你把開(kāi)頭兩句改為如下試一下:
- L4 ]$ e, {' Y: H+ aN104G90G01X0Y0Z60S600M30 ^% D) H4 K& m2 h7 G
N105 T01D016 k2 B  ~* C& i6 a8 S. O( C. R
N106G01G42X156.368Y-52.668F300
10#
發(fā)表于 2007-4-11 22:29:17 | 只看該作者

Re: 數(shù)控加工程序有點(diǎn)問(wèn)題---[求助]

程序好像確實(shí)有問(wèn)題,程序格式?jīng)]有錯(cuò).D10可以那樣加,只要你不在連續(xù)兩段Z軸移動(dòng)的程序塊中加刀補(bǔ)都是可以加上的,用你的點(diǎn)位,我在作圖軟件上畫(huà)了一下發(fā)現(xiàn)有點(diǎn)問(wèn)題:首先加刀補(bǔ)的規(guī)則是,要求加刀補(bǔ)的角度是個(gè)鈍角(直角也可以)在銳角的時(shí)候是加不上的(如果一定要這樣就只有用刀心軌跡偏移一個(gè)刀半徑來(lái)編程,也就是不帶刀補(bǔ)),你的直線和圓弧連接的時(shí)候N106-N114中的拐角會(huì)產(chǎn)生過(guò)切.N116-N118連續(xù)走兩段圓弧幾乎在同一點(diǎn)走R10的圓弧這段圓弧的距離太小幾乎沒(méi)有意義,再說(shuō)你的刀具半徑也是R10在某些機(jī)床中是不允許的,某些機(jī)床在走圓弧插補(bǔ)的時(shí)候只允許刀具半徑小于圓弧半徑哪怕只是小1道都可以就是不能等于,后面的沒(méi)有看了,但是就光這兩條你的程序就走不通!!

本版積分規(guī)則

小黑屋|手機(jī)版|Archiver|機(jī)械社區(qū) ( 京ICP備10217105號(hào)-1,京ICP證050210號(hào),浙公網(wǎng)安備33038202004372號(hào) )

GMT+8, 2024-11-8 09:32 , Processed in 0.054483 second(s), 16 queries , Gzip On.

Powered by Discuz! X3.4 Licensed

© 2001-2017 Comsenz Inc.

快速回復(fù) 返回頂部 返回列表